Gather Your Supplies
To make your own Polar Bear Farmhouse Sign, you'll need the following materials:
- Welcome Winter Farmhouse Signs Wood Cutouts
- FolkArt Multi-Surface Acrylic Paints in Titanium White, Cardinal Red, Conch Shell, Moon Yellow, Secret Meadow, Classic Green, Watery Blue, Real Brown, and Lamp Black
- Art Institute Precision Craft Glue
- Paintbrushes (including a small detail brush)
- Sponge
- Stylus or dotting tool
- Heat gun or hairdryer (optional)

Prepare the Background
Begin by painting the background of your wooden sign. A light blue color was chosen as the base, which will serve as the snowy backdrop for the design. To achieve an eye-catching dotted effect, it's important to ensure the base coat is completely dry before moving on.
Using a stylus or the end of a small paintbrush, start dotting the surface in a random pattern. The goal is to create the illusion of falling snow, so don't worry about perfection - the more organic the dots, the better. If you find that the paint is too thin and the dots are spreading, try using a thicker paint or dipping your tool in the paint less.
Paint the Polar Bear
With the snowy background complete, it's time to bring the star of the show to life - the polar bear! Begin by painting the larger white areas using a brush. For smaller details, the crafter recommends using a sponge to achieve a more uniform, controlled application.
When working with white paint, be mindful of brush strokes, as they can be more prominent. Gently apply the paint, working from the center of each element outward to the edges. This technique will help you maintain clean lines and avoid messy borders.
Once the base coat of white is dry, go back and add a second layer to ensure full coverage and a vibrant, opaque finish. Don't be afraid to use the heat gun or hairdryer to speed up the drying process between coats.
Add Colorful Accents
Now it's time to bring in the pops of color that make this farmhouse sign so charming. Start with the scarf, painting alternating stripes of light blue and pink using a brush slightly smaller than the width of each stripe. This will help you maintain clean, crisp lines.
For the tree, use a green paint and apply it in a natural, textured way to mimic the appearance of a real evergreen. Don't worry about making it perfect - the imperfections will only add to the handmade, rustic appeal.
Finally, use a small detail brush to paint the bear's rosy cheeks and ears in a soft pink shade. This subtle touch of color brings the design to life and gives the polar bear a warm, friendly expression.
Finish with a Faux Stain
To give the wooden sign an authentic farmhouse feel, the crafter demonstrates a simple faux staining technique. By diluting brown paint with water and applying it with a damp paper towel, you can create a beautiful, weathered finish that enhances the natural grain of the wood.
Start by mixing your paint and water to achieve the desired consistency - you want it to be thin enough to spread easily, but not so watery that it becomes too transparent. Dip the paper towel into the mixture and gently dab and smear it across the surface, focusing on the edges and corners to create a natural, aged look.
If the stain appears too dark in some areas, simply flip the paper towel over to the clean side and dab lightly to lighten the coverage. The key is to work in thin, even layers until you achieve the perfect rustic finish.
Assemble the Farmhouse Sign
With all the individual elements painted, it's time to bring the Polar Bear Farmhouse Sign together. Start by positioning the "Warm Winter Wishes" sentiment at the top, using the provided outlines as a guide for placement.
Next, carefully adhere the polar bear, tree, scarf, and any other decorative pieces, pressing firmly to ensure a secure bond. When working with smaller details, be extra cautious to avoid breakage - the crafter suggests using a small amount of glue and applying it sparingly.
As a final touch, use the sponge to add a light dusting of "snow" around the edges and along the branches of the tree. This subtle detail helps tie the entire design together and creates a cohesive, winter-inspired look.
Display Your Farmhouse Sign with Pride
With your Polar Bear Farmhouse Sign complete, it's time to find the perfect spot to showcase your handiwork. These charming signs are incredibly versatile and can be displayed in a variety of ways:
- Prop it up on a shelf or mantel with a small easel for a freestanding display
- Hang it on the wall using a sawtooth hanger or picture wire
- Incorporate it into a larger farmhouse-inspired vignette, such as on a rustic wood or metal tray
- Use it as a centerpiece on your dining table or kitchen counter
